Ah, rock and roll. Loud, violent, rebellious and, most importantly, powerful. Since these traits also perfectly fit a villain, in media, rock music is often associated with evil characters. Whether a simple Leitmotif or a full-blown Villain Song, these villains rock!
In Real Life, some rock musicians wear outfits that also invoke a villainous image: dark clothes (leather and metal spikes optional), heavy makeup, or long beards. However, nowadays these type of outfits are mostly reserved for the metal subgenre — regular rock musicians will dress more "normally".
The association between rock music and evil is the origin of the trope The New Rock & Roll. If both the hero and the villain are associated with music, the latter will be harder. Considering the sheer popularity of rock music, this often results in Evil Is Cool.
Supertrope to Rock Me, Asmodeus!, where rock music is associated with Satan himself. Freaky Electronic Music is a Spiritual Successor, as electronic music has the same violent and rebellious association as rock and roll had in the past. Creepy Jazz Music, on the other hand, precedes both. Often counts as an Anachronistic Soundtrack if the work takes place before the 1950s. Compare and contrast The Power of Rock, where rock and roll is used to defeat the villain. May overlap with Musical Assassin, if playing rock music is the main tool of the villain, and with Autobots, Rock Out!, if the villains' rock music theme is heard when the heroes fight them. Compare All Drummers Are Animals, where drummers of rock bands are portrayed as savage and beastly, although not necessarily evil. Contrast Scary Musician, Harmless Music, where the musician only looks the part in a Dark Is Not Evil vein. See also Sex, Drugs, and Rock & Roll, where rock stars or fans adopt a more realistic libertine lifestyle. Can overlap with All Bikers are Hells Angels, as the biker subculture is heavily associated with rock music. Contrast Rock is Authentic, Pop is Shallow.

Played with for rock 'n' roll musician Xinyan in Genshin Impact. She isn't a villain or even evil, but she has made an infamous reputation in Liyue for her rather destructive shows, to the point that the Millelith (Liyue's city guards) are pressed to stop her performances. But despite this, she has a lot of fans, some of which come from the Millelith soldiers as well, which helped her set up places for performances. In the end, as they're unable to find evidence of any casualties in her concerts, they just decide to "keep an eye open and the other shut" on her. She also tends to weird out people when she's just walking around, due to how she prefers to stay dressed in her stage attire everywhere she goes. That said, she's so proud of her rock 'n' roll that she believes it's why the gods gave her a Vision.

Villains of the Super Mario Bros. video game franchise, especially the Big Bad Bowser, are often associated with rock music:
Several villains of Super Mario World are named after rock musicians, including Iggy Koopa, Wendy O. Koopa, Lemmy Koopa, Roy Koopa, and Reznor.
Bowser gets a rock/metal leitmotif in Super Mario 64. It starts out with pounding drums, and then the electric guitar comes in. The song has an oddly calm, controlled mood that helps Bowser seem more threatening.
In Bowser's Fury, a standalone side campaign to the compilation release of Super Mario 3D World + Bowser's Fury, Fury Bowser's appearance is heralded by a death metal-esque piece complete with the vocals and "lyrics" to match. The third variation of the metal track that accompanies him cues in with an electric guitar riff reminiscent of a klaxon alarm buildup, showing that he isn't messing around anymore.
In Super Mario Bros. Wonder, after merging with Prince Florian's Castle, Bowser plans to capture the entire universe with his rock music. The final battle against him has you jump to the rhythm of the platforms to hit him all while a rocking electric rave theme plays in the background.
In Super Smash Bros. for Nintendo 3DS and Wii U, Bowser, his son and the Koopalings have a special victory fanfare, which is a rock rendition of the other Mario characters' fanfare.
In many of the Mario Kart games, the level "Bowser's Castle" has a rock theme tune.
Donkey Kong Country villain K. Rool often gets rock music for his boss battles (although it's closer to orchestral rock, with an emphasis on "orchestral" part, in Donkey Kong Country 2: Diddy's Kong Quest).

Brütal Legend: Everyone, even the heroic Ironheade faction, uses The Power of Rock to symbolize their ideals, so it's a bit of a Zig-Zagged Trope, but:
The Drowning Doom are a Death Metal themed army composed of undead zombies and ghosts who act comically depressed and produce a gloomy Empathic Environment that debuffs their enemies. When their army is maxed out with all the assorted debuffers, they give the appearance of a Walking Wasteland.
The Tainted Coil are literal, actual demons whose music symbolizes their themes of Body Horror, sexual perversion, and Religious Horror. Every Obligatory Bondage Song, every Rock Me, Asmodeus!, and every gore-soaked lyric in the game belongs to this faction.
